External booster heater (uncommon in UK market)

6.7.1
Connect the actuator of the external booster heater (e.g.
floor standing boiler)
The external booster heater can be connected in two different ways:
Power control via 0-10V output:
▶ Connect the external booster heater to the installer module at
terminal EM0 0-10 V ( Chapter 12.4, page 40 [29]).
With some heat generators, an additional module (e.g. MU100,
accessory) must be installed to provide a 0-10 V input.
– or –
On/Off control (volt free output):
A relay contact is provided at connection terminal [2], which is potential-
free when volt free. The switching contact (open/closed) can be
evaluated by an external booster heater via a signal line. For this
purpose, a low or extra-low voltage must be fed from the external booster
heater via the connection terminal [2].
Contact voltage: 0...230 V
Contact current: 0...0.1 A
▶ Route the control cable of type H05V2V2 F, 2x0.75 mm
the external booster heater through a free cable feed in the bottom
panel (Fig. 29) to terminal [2].
▶ Connect the stripped ends of the cable to the terminal of the relay box
and lock the terminal ( Fig. 32 [2], [1] and Chapter 12.4, page
40).
▶ Secure the cable [4] via the strain relief [3].
When there is heat demand from the external booster heater, the
relay box establishes a zero volt connection between the contacts of
the terminal.

The mixing valve does not open immediately after the external booster
heater is activated. A delay time for opening the mixing valve can be set
at the control unit (Chapter 8.5.2).
Always set the delay time to 0 min for hybrid applications.
Possible cycling of the boiler is a normal procedure. A buffer cylinder can
be installed if problems occur with the external auxiliary heater because
the elapsed time is too short.
▶ For more information, contact the manufacturer of the external
booster heater.
6.7.2
Connect the alarm signal for the external booster heater
Connection of the alarm signal depends on whether or not the external
booster heater has a 230 V alarm output.
If the external booster heater is equipped with a 230 V alarm output:
▶ Remove jumper between terminal 61 and 64
( Chapter 12.4, page 40).
▶ Connect 230 V alarm signal (AC) as shown in figure 33 to the
installer module at terminal FM0 ( Chapter 12.4, page 40 [26]).

If the external booster heater is not equipped with a 230 V alarm output:
▶ Connect alarm signal as shown in Fig. 34 to the installer module at
terminal FM0 .
